November 2006: The worst month for goods transport by road in the US since the last recession
That’s what says Bob Costello, Chief economist of the American Trucking Association, about the 3.6% slow down in tonnage transported by truck in November 2006 compared to October 2006 (which already recorded a 1.6 % fall). Over the year, between November 2005 and November 2006, the index decreased 8.8 % (source ATA.

Road transportation is a very accurate indicator of US economy as it represents 70% of the total tonnage of transported goods. If the decrease in tonnage was to continue over the next two months, this would clearly confirm that the US economy has entered recession. Here is how the Bureau of Labour Statistics of the US department of Labour defines the importance of truck transportation’s evolutions: “During economic downturns, the truck transportation and warehousing industry is one of the first to slow down as orders for goods and shipments decline.” (source US Department of Labor / Bureau of Labor Statistics.
